Cheesy Veggie Delight Rice Casserole

Ingredients

– 1 cup of rice (white or brown)

– 2 cups of vegetable broth

– 2 cups mixed vegetables (fresh or frozen)

– 1 cup bell peppers, diced (any color)

– 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es, drained

– 2 cloves garlic, minced

– 1 medium onion, chopped

– 2 cups shredded cheese (cheddar or mozzarella)

– Salt and pepper to taste

– 1 tablespoon olive oil

– Fresh herbs for garnish (optional)

Instructions

1.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C) to ensure a perfect bake.

2. Rinse the rice under cold water until the water runs clear, then combine it with vegetable broth in a medium pot.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at to low, cover, and simmer for about 18-20 minutes or until the rice is fluffy and all the broth is absorbed.

3. In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onions and sauté for about 3-4 minutes until they become translucent.

4. Add the minced garlic and diced bell peppers to the skillet, sautéing for an additional 2-3 minutes until fragrant.

5. Stir in the mixed vegetables and drained diced tomatoes, cooking for another 5 minutes until the vegetables are tender. Season with salt and pepper to taste.

6. In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ooked rice with the sautéed vegetable mixture. Mix well to ensure all ingredients are thoroughly incorporated.

7. Fold in 1 ½ cups of the shredded cheese, saving the remaining ½ cup for topping.

8. Transfer the mixture into a greased 9×13 baking dish, spreading it evenly.

9. Sprinkle the remaining cheese over the top of the casserole.

10.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es, or until the cheese is bubbly and golden brown.

Understanding the Ingredients

Rice

Choosing the right type of rice is crucial for your casserole. White rice cooks faster and has a softer texture, while brown rice offers more fiber and nutrients, making it a healthier option.

Vegetable Broth

Using vegetable broth instead of water enhances the flavor of the rice and adds depth to the overall dish. Homemade or low-sodium options can provide even more health benefits.

Mixed Vegetables

The nutritional value of mixed vegetables adds color and health benefits to your casserole. Fresh vegetables can enhance flavor, but frozen mixed vegetables are a convenient alternative.

Bell Peppers

Bell peppers are not only colorful but also packed with vitamins A and C. Varieties like red, yellow, and green each bring unique flavors and health benefits to your dish.

Diced Tomatoes

Whether you opt for canned or fresh tomatoes, they add moisture and flavor to the casserole. Canned tomatoes are convenient and often more consistent in quality.

Garlic and Onion

These aromatic ingredients form the flavor base of many dishes. They are known for their health properties, including anti-inflammatory effects.

Cheese

The choice of cheese can significantly impact the flavor profile of your casserole. Cheddar offers a sharp taste, while mozzarella provides a creamy texture. Aim for high-quality cheese for the best results.

The Role of Cheese in Creating a Gooey Topping

Cheese is an integral component of the casserole, providing a rich, gooey texture that enhances the overall dish. When selecting cheese, opt for varieties that melt well, such as mozzarella, cheddar, or a blend. For the best results, combine different cheeses to create depth of flavor.

To achieve that perfectly gooey top, add cheese during the last 10-15 minutes of baking. This allows it to melt without overcooking, resulting in a creamy topping that complements the vegetables and rice beautifully.

Baking Tips

Covering with Foil

Covering your casserole with foil during the initial baking stage serves a dual purpose. It helps to steam the dish, keeping the rice moist and allowing the vegetables to cook evenly. However, for the last portion of the baking time, remove the foil to enable the cheese to brown and bubble, creating that coveted golden crust.

Indicators for Doneness

Knowing when your casserole is ready is crucial. Look for a golden-brown cheese topping, and check that the edges are bubbling. The rice should be tender, yet firm to the bite, and the vegetables should be cooked through but still vibrant in color. A slight jiggle in the center indicates that it’s not overcooked, ensuring a perfect texture.

Ingredients
  

1 ½ cups uncooked white or brown rice

3 cups vegetable broth (or water)

2 cups mixed vegetables (fresh or frozen, like carrots, peas, and corn)

1 cup chopped bell peppers (any color)

1 small onion, diced

2 cloves garlic, minced

1 can (15 oz) diced tomatoes, drained

1 teaspoon dried Italian herbs (basil, oregano, thyme)

1 teaspoon paprika

Salt and pepper to taste

1 ½ cups shredded cheese (cheddar, mozzarella, or a blend)

¼ cup grated Parmesan cheese

2 tablespoons olive oil

Fresh parsley for garnish (optional)

Instructions
 

Preheat the Oven: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).

    Cook the Rice: In a medium saucepan, bring the vegetable broth to a boil. Add the rice, cover, and reduce heat to low. Cook according to package instructions (about 15-20 minutes for white rice, 30-40 minutes for brown rice) until tender and fluffy. Remove from heat and set aside.

      Sauté Veggies: In a large skillet, heat the olive oil over medium heat. Add the diced onion and garlic, sautéing for about 3-4 minutes until translucent. Stir in the bell peppers and cook for another 3-5 minutes until softened.

        Mix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, combine the cooked rice, sautéed vegetables, mixed vegetables, drained diced tomatoes, Italian herbs, paprika, salt, and pepper. Stir until everything is evenly mixed.

          Assemble the Casserole: Transfer the mixture into a greased 9x13 inch baking dish. Spread it out evenly. Sprinkle the shredded cheese on top, followed by the grated Parmesan cheese.

            Bake: Cover with aluminum foil and bake in the preheated oven for 25 minutes. Then remove the foil and bake for an additional 10-15 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and slightly golden.

              Garnish & Serve: Once out of the oven, let it cool for a few minutes. Garnish with fresh parsley if desired. Serve hot and enjoy!

                Prep Time, Total Time, Servings:

                  15 minutes | 50 minutes | 6 servings
